Output eca901fe3f4d3b2beb57240c764975f47858c103cbb26cbae160d4bc414fefd6:1

value
1775647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ef26f6ad3f47d42a8241bfd4a7f89fff83d62a1 OP_EQUAL
address
38tT4Cd3BGRo7C2jrT1LRULCMLTByL248x
transaction
eca901fe3f4d3b2beb57240c764975f47858c103cbb26cbae160d4bc414fefd6
spent
true